Abstract

The present utility model relates to a three-dimensional anti-theft lock. The inner core of a three-dimensional anti-theft lock is installed in an outer liner, a position on the external rotation surface of the inner core relative to a rotating marble hole is provided with an annular groove, rotating marbles are installed in the rotating marble holes on the outer liner and the inner core, the marbles on the upper section are cylindrical, one end of the marbles at the middle section adjacent to the upper section are round arc shaped or taper shaped, the other end of the marbles have projection parts in the middle of the marble plane, two sides of the projection parts are slope-shaped, the middle parts of the plane of one end of the marbles of the lower section have concave parts, the bottom of the other end of the marbles has a shape of inverse echelon, ellipse arc or pyramid, and springs are installed on the upper ends of the marbles of the upper section. In an un-normal opening state, because the rotating marbles rotate by 360 DEG, a foreign matter is difficult to aim in a direction and a position in a normal opening state of the rotating marbles, and the lock is difficult to open by using un-normal methods.

Description

Three-dimensional anti-theft lockset
Technical field: the utility model relates to a kind of lockset, particularly a kind of three-dimensional anti-theft lockset.
Background technology:
Current, lock is a lot of on the market, but great majority are structures of two dimension, and the outer core in the section of pellet shot from a slingshot and the lock core and the surfaces of revolution of inner core constitute the structure of two dimension, the lock core of some labyrinths, the also only coincidence of two-dimensional structure, and cost of manufacture height; Or make precision not enough, repeat the unlatching rate than higher, so theftproof performance is poor.
Summary of the invention:
In order to address the above problem, the utility model provides a kind of three-dimensional anti-theft lockset, and the technical scheme of employing is: the inner core of three-dimensional anti-theft lockset is installed in the overcoat; Be processed with cannelure on the position with respect to rotation pellet shot from a slingshot hole on the inner rotary face of inner core; Ring segment is installed in the cannelure, is processed with opening on the position with respect to rotation pellet shot from a slingshot hole on the ring segment, the distance in the middle of the opening is more than or equal to the diameter in rotation pellet shot from a slingshot hole; And the projection on the pellet shot from a slingshot of the degree of depth of cannelure and width and rotation pellet shot from a slingshot middle part is complementary; The rotation pellet shot from a slingshot is installed in the rotation pellet shot from a slingshot hole on overcoat and the inner core, and the rotation pellet shot from a slingshot is made up of three sections active links, is processed into cylindrically at the pellet shot from a slingshot of the preceding paragraph, and an end of the close the preceding paragraph pellet shot from a slingshot of middle one section pellet shot from a slingshot is processed into circular arc or taper shape; Convex shape is processed in middle part on the plane of other end pellet shot from a slingshot; Domatic shape is processed at the two ends of projection; The shape of recess is processed in middle part on the plane of next section pellet shot from a slingshot one end, and the bottom of other end pellet shot from a slingshot is processed into down trapezoidal or ellipse arc or pyramid; Upper end mounting spring at epimere pellet shot from a slingshot; The rotation that the section of rotation pellet shot from a slingshot and the surfaces of revolution of outer core in the lock core and inner core rotate pellet shot from a slingshot self has in addition constituted three-dimensional structure, when unnormal unlocking, because the rotation pellet shot from a slingshot becomes 360 degree rotations, position when foreign matter is difficult to aim at the unlatching of rotation pellet shot from a slingshot, also that the section of rotation pellet shot from a slingshot is concordant with the surfaces of revolution of overcoat and inner core simultaneously, so improper means are difficult to lockset is opened.
The technical solution of the utility model is:
Three-dimensional anti-theft lockset: inner core is installed in the overcoat, and row's rotation pellet shot from a slingshot runs through overcoat and inner core, is installed in the rotation pellet shot from a slingshot hole; The rotation pellet shot from a slingshot is made up of three sections active links, is processed into cylindrically at the pellet shot from a slingshot of the preceding paragraph, and an end of the close the preceding paragraph pellet shot from a slingshot of middle one section pellet shot from a slingshot is processed into circular arc or taper shape; Convex shape is processed in middle part on the plane of other end pellet shot from a slingshot; Domatic shape is processed at the two ends of projection; The shape of recess is processed in middle part on the plane of next section pellet shot from a slingshot one end, and the bottom of other end pellet shot from a slingshot is processed into down trapezoidal or ellipse arc or pyramid; Upper end mounting spring at epimere pellet shot from a slingshot; Be processed with cannelure on the position with respect to rotation pellet shot from a slingshot hole on the inner rotary face of inner core; Ring segment is installed in the cannelure, is processed with opening on the position with respect to rotation pellet shot from a slingshot hole on the ring segment, the distance in the middle of the opening is more than or equal to the diameter in rotation pellet shot from a slingshot hole; And the projection on the pellet shot from a slingshot of the degree of depth of cannelure and width and rotation pellet shot from a slingshot middle part is complementary; On inner core, be processed with the key hole of advancing; At the angle groove that is processed with falling of coupling trapezoidal or ellipse arc or pyramid on the key.
Operating principle of the present utility model:
When non-opening, circular arc on the interlude pellet shot from a slingshot of rotation pellet shot from a slingshot or cone top are on the plane of the preceding paragraph cylinder-shaped marble bottom; Projection on the plane of other end pellet shot from a slingshot places in the recess on next section pellet shot from a slingshot plane, the rotation pellet shot from a slingshot next section fall trapezoidal or ellipse arc or pyramid reach ultimate attainment.
When normal unlatching, key inserts in the keyhole, the angle groove of trapezoidal or ellipse arc or pyramid of falling of trapezoidal or ellipse arc or pyramid and coupling on the key of falling of rotation pellet shot from a slingshot front end matches, and, with in mode that falling of on the key coupling can become rotation during the angle contact grooves of trapezoidal or ellipse arc or pyramid falls into the angle groove of coupling on the key.The locational cannelure with respect to rotation pellet shot from a slingshot hole matches on the inner rotary face of projection on the plane of interlude pellet shot from a slingshot and inner core at this moment; Rotate inner core, the projection on the plane of interlude pellet shot from a slingshot can be slided in the cannelure on the inner rotary face of inner core; Ring segment in the cannelure is also along with the projection on the plane of interlude pellet shot from a slingshot is slided in cannelure, and lockset is normally opened.
The beneficial effects of the utility model:
Owing in lockset, be provided with the rotation pellet shot from a slingshot, make lock core constitute three-dimensional structure, the rotation pellet shot from a slingshot can rotate by 360 degree, position when foreign matter is difficult to aim at the unlatching of rotation pellet shot from a slingshot, also that the section of rotation pellet shot from a slingshot is concordant with the surfaces of revolution of overcoat and inner core simultaneously, so improper means are difficult to lockset is opened.
